LP, this relates to the 2016 election:
https://www.abc.net.au/news/2016-10-28/w...ie/7825106
Key points are that the One Nation vote was higher in electorates with more Australian-born voters, those with greater disadvantage and those with fewer tertiary graduates. It was lower in electorates with more Indigenous voters and marginally lower in electorates with more Muslim voters.
